Fremantle workers could refuse to handle lead exports

by Obsidian last modified Feb 11, 2009 12:00 AM

by Sam Collyer 10:39AM, 11 Feb 2009

Workers at port of Fremantle are expected to decide next week if they will support safety measures put in place to handle lead exports through the port.
